So, for example, if 3 demerit points … If you get 4 or more demerit points within a continuous 1 year period while you hold a Queensland P1, P2, P type provisional or probationary licence, you’ll be sent an 'Accumulation of demerit points – notice to choose'. This notice will require you to choose to either: 1. have your licence suspended for 3 … Meer weergeven If you choose to continue driving under a good driving behaviour period for 1 year, you can keep your current licence.
